MEMO — Department Heads

Following the Q3 cost review, Varmont Systems will transition tier-one customer support for the Luminex product line to an outsourced partner, Cedarpoint Service Group, beginning in March. In-house staff will shift to tier-two and escalation roles. Training handover runs eight weeks, coordinated by Dana Okafor. Headcount impacts are limited to natural attrition. Please brief your teams only on the operational timeline. Details of the broader restructuring rationale follow below.

internal memo for tagef-hadup: Gross margin on Ulaath came in at 15 percent against a plan of 5 percent. Only 7 of the 120 pilot accounts renewed Ulaath, so a churn review is set for October 15.

Heads up for reviewers: any change to Pantrywise's scaling math needs a security pass, even though it "just multiplies fractions." Past incidents taught us the unit-conversion tables can be poisoned via user-submitted recipes, so imports, parser tweaks, and cache changes all route through review. File the checklist, attach fuzzing results, and wait for an explicit approval — no lazy-consensus merges here. Once the review is clean, the final approval must come from the designated owner, named just below.

approver of hahog-hahap = Ulaath Praael

☐ Before the Lanternkey ceremony begins, verify that bulk edits in the Corvid Admin table are fully disabled. Open the grid, confirm the multi-row toggle is greyed out, and screenshot the state for the ceremony log. If anything looks editable, stop and notify the presiding officer. Once verified, unseal the envelope and read aloud the phrase below.

strongbox words: druath-quenael

Night-shift staff: Floor 4 of the Tellhaven Building opens this week. After 21:00, access is via the rear stairwell only; the lifts are locked out overnight during the settling period. Complete a walk-through of the new floor once per shift and log it. The stairwell keypad accepts the code below.

badge for yahop-fawep: bdg-XBKXI-68071